Geographic Location of Jirabar (Jirawar)


The village Jirabar (Jirawar) is located in Ormanjhi C.D.Block of Ranchi District in the State of Jharkhand in India. It is governed by Kuchu Gram Panchayat. It comes under Ormanjhi Community Development Block. The nearest town is Ranchi, which is about 20 kilometers away from Jirabar (Jirawar).

Social Structure of Jirabar (Jirawar)


As per available data from the year 2009, 706 persons live in 147 house holds in the village Jirabar (Jirawar). There are 360 female individuals and 346 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 50.99% and males constitute 49.01% of the total population.

There are 1 scheduled castes persons of which 0 are females and 1 are males. Females constitute 0% and males constitute 100%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 0.14% of the total population.

There are 368 scheduled tribes persons of which 203 are females and 165 are males. Females constitute 55.16% and males constitute 44.84%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 52.12% of the total population.

Population density of Jirabar (Jirawar) is 308.3 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Jirabar (Jirawar)

Total area of Jirabar (Jirawar) is 229 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 106.94 ha. About 106.94 ha is un-irrigated area.

About 67.55 ha is in non-agricultural use.

About 25.45 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 1.06 ha is culturable waste land. About 28 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ows.

Schools in Jirabar (Jirawar)


There is a private pre-primary school in the village Jirabar (Jirawar).

There are no private or government primary schools in the village. However, there is a private primary school in Hochai, which is less than 5 kms away from Jirabar (Jirawar).

There are no private or government middle schools in the village. However, there is a private middle school in Kuchu, which is less than 5 kms away from Jirabar (Jirawar).

There are no private or government sec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private secondary school in Kuchu, which is less than 5 kms away from Jirabar (Jirawar).

There are no private or government senior secondary schools in the village. However, there is a private senior secondary school in Dardag, which is more than 10 kms away from Jirabar (Jirawar).
